Digit Properties

The digits of -947889 sum to 45, and its digital root (the single-digit value obtained by repeatedly summing digits) is 9. The number -947889 has 6 digits in its decimal representation. Digit sums are fundamental to divisibility tests: a number is divisible by 3 if and only if its digit sum is divisible by 3, and the same holds for divisibility by 9. The digital root, also known as the repeated digital sum, has applications in casting out nines — a centuries-old technique for verifying arithmetic calculations.
